Payroll Lead Welshpool Permanent Working hours - full time 37.5 hours per week (Part-time hours considered) Salary - £35,000 - £45,000 Our client, based between Welshpool and Oswestry has a vacancy for a Payroll Lead on a permanent basis. This is a key role responsible for delivering a first-class payroll and benefits function to the business, ensuring the business continues to support and reward their colleagues effectively as they enhance their people strategy and drive operational excellence. Duties will include: * Acting as the technical expert for payroll and benefits, ensuring compliance with legislation and internal policies across all business units. * Taking ownership of complex and high-risk payroll items (e.g., terminations, back pay, pensions tax, benefits-in-kind) with accuracy and compliance. * Researching and implementing a benefits structure aligned with current and future business needs. * Supporting insurance, private medical, and pensions renewals and strategy. * Ensuring ongoing compliance with HMRC, Auto-Enrolment, IR35, Gender Pay, National Minimum Wage, and GDPR. * Providing expert payroll guidance, reviewing submissions, and upholding quality control across monthly cycles. * Leading payroll and benefits system configuration, troubleshooting, and enhancements to drive digital transformation and efficiency. * Developing and presenting dashboards and reports for leadership, clearly interpreting pay and benefits data. * Monitoring legislative changes and advising on system and process updates as needed. * Collaborating with other departments on reconciliations, audit responses, and reporting (e.g., PAYE, pensions). * Supporting internal and external audits related to payroll, benefits, and pensions compliance. * Contributing to cross-functional projects including acquisitions, integrations, and system upgrades. * Driving improvements through policy reviews and process enhancements in payroll and benefits. Skills and Experience The successful candidate will need to hold a professional qualification in payroll (e.g., CIPP or equivalent) or be qualified by experience. You will have in-depth knowledge of UK payroll legislation, tax, and benefits administration and have experience in delivering complex payrolls in a multi-entity organisation. Strong systems experience including report generation and process improvement.
